This volume provides a concise yet comprehensive overview of advanced techniques in interventional endoscopy beyond ERCP and EUS. Comprised of sections on endoscopic resection (including EMR, ESD, STER and EFTR), bariatric endoscopy, endoscopic myotomy (POEM, GPOEM, ZPOEM and PREM), endoscopic anti-reflux therapies, endoscopic tissue apposition, and advances in interventional EUS, the text highlights indications and technical details, assesses safety and efficacy, and provides quality metrics and training pathways for these endoscopic procedures. The book is also accompanied by multiple photos and videos illustrating these endoscopic techniques. Written by world renowned experts in the field, Gastrointestinal Interventional Endoscopy: Advanced Techniques is a valuable resource for gastroenterologists and surgeons interested in the latest advances in interventional endoscopy.

This volume provides a comprehensive, state-of-the art review of the management of pancreatic lesions. The book reviews the differential diagnosis and pathology of different pancreatic lesions, profiles new advances in endoscopic evaluation, highlights new perspectives about imaging modalities, describes current treatment strategies and provides an algorithmic approach to management of pancreatic tumors. Recently published literature is placed in context with current management recommendations. The text also discusses the latest advances in minimally invasive techniques, such as Endoscopic Retrograde Cholangio-Pancreatography (ERCP) and Endoscopic Ultrasound (EUS). Written by experts in their fields, Pancreatic Masses: Advances in Diagnosis and Therapy is a valuable resource for gastroenterologists, surgeons and internists that helps guide patient management and stimulate investigative efforts.
